ANALISIS DAMPAK STRATEGI PROMOSI KESEHATAN TERHADAP PENINGKATAN PERILAKU HIDUP BERSIH DAN SEHAT (PHBS) PADA TATANAN RUMAH TANGGA DI KECAMATAN LASOLO KABUPATEN KONAWE UTARA TAHUN 2021 Adsmi, Yunais; Majid, Ruslan; Tosepu, Ramadhan

Abstract

AbstrakPerilaku hidup bersih dan sehat adalah dasar pencegahan manusia dari berbagai penyakit. Upaya peningkatan PHBS Tatanan Rumah tangga telah dilakukan Pemerintah Kabupaten Konawe Utara melalui penyuluhan kesehatan mengacu kepada 10 indikator program PHBS tatanan Rumah tangga. Namun upaya tersebut ternyata belum mampu meningkatkan program PHBS. Tujuan dari penelitian ini untuk menganalisis Dampak strategi Promosi Kesehatan Terhadap peningkatan Perilaku Hidup Bersih dan Sehat (PHBS) pada Tatanan Rumah Tangga di Kecamatan Lasolo Kabupaten Konawe Utara. Metode yang digunakan adalah penelitian kualitatif dengan menggunakan pendekatan fenomenologis. Data yang diperoleh dari hasil wawancara mendalam dan observasi lalu di analisis dengan metode content analysis. Hasil Penelitian menunjukan bahawa Proses advokasi telah memperoleh komitmen dan dukungan dari pihak-pihak terkait. Hasil dari advokasi dibuatnya fasilitas, sarana dan prasarana penunjang dan dibentuk desa siaga aktif penanggulangan kesehatan. Sehingga rutin diadakan layanan konseling, sosialisasi, penyuluhan serta kegiatan lomba PHBS. Kendala yang didapatkan masih kurangnya partisipasi dari masyarakat. Hasil dari bina suasana, masyarakat sudah membudayakan PHBS mulai dari yang paling sederhana mencuci tangan dan tidak membuang sampah sembarangan, dan menjaga lingkungan sekitar. Selain itu terdapat kader kesehatan yang mengkoordinir langsung masyarakat dan desa binaan yang menjadi icon dalam mempraktikkan PHBS. Dalam pemberdayaan masyarakat diadakan sosialisasi, promotif, preventif, serta memotivasi langsung dengan hadiah. Hal tersebut dilaksanakan dengan fasilitas yang telah dibuat seperti gedung posyandu, polindes serta menggunakan media leaflet, poster, spanduk, dan social media. Hasil dari pemberdayaan, masyarakat sudah mulai berperan aktif dalam program PHBS pada tatanan rumah tangga. Kata Kunci: PHBS, Advokasi Kesehatan, Bina Suasana, Pemberdayaan Masyarakat
PENGARUH PERENCANAAN DAN PENGAWASAN TERHADAP PENCAPAIAN STANDAR PELAYANAN MINIMAL (SPM) BIDANG KESEHATAN DI PUSKESMAS SE-KABUPATEN KONAWE SELATAN TAHUN 2019 Silondae, Tri Zulhijriana; Yusran, Sartiah; Ruslan, Ruslan; Tosepu, Ramadhan; Zainuddin, Asnia; Suhadi, Suhadi

Abstract

AbstrakStandar Pelayanan Minimal merupakan ketentuan terkait kualitas dan jenis pelayanan dasar yang menjadi urusan pemerintahan yang wajib diberikan secara minimal kepada setiap warga negara. Puskesmas menjalankan tugas dinas kesehatan kabupaten/kota yang diberikan kepadanya. Tugas tersebut antara lain pelayanan terkait Standar Pelayanan Minimal (SPM) bidang kesehatan dan kegiatan kesehatan lainnya yang secara khusus dibutuhkan oleh masyarakat. Berdasarkan data sekunder dari profil Dinas Kesehatan Kabupaten Konawe Selatan terlihat bahwa pencapaian SPM secara keseluruhan belum sesuai dengan target. Rendahnya capaian indikator SPM bidang kesehatan di Kabupaten Konawe Selatan perlu mendapat perhatian. Jika indikator SPM tidak tercapai, maka masyarakat belum mendapatkan pelayanan kesehatan sesuai standar baik dari segi kualitas maupun kuantitas. Artinya masalah kesehatan belum terkontrol dan membebani pelayanan tindak lanjut. Tujuan penelitian ini adalah untuk mengetahui pengaruh perencanaan dan pengawasan terhadap pencapaian SPM bidang Kesehatan. Metode Penelitian ini menggunakan pendekatan kuantitatif dengan analisis data regresi logistik binner. Sampel penelitian ini sebanyak 80 responden yang terdiri dari pengelola program puskesmas di Kabupaten Konawe Selatan. Hasil penelitian ini menunjukan bahwa variabel perencanaan dan pengawasan secara simultan mempengaruhi pencapaian SPM, sedangkan secara parsial variable perencanaan mempengaruhi pencapaian SPM dengan nilai signifikansi 0,020 dan nilai kooefisien regresi 2,008 dan variable pengawasan mempengaruhi pencapaian SPM dengan nilai signifikansi 0,017 dan nilai koofisien regresi 2,330.Kata Kunci : SPM, Perencanaan, Pengawasan

EPIDEMIOLOGICAL DETERMINANTS OF DENGUE HEMORRHAGIC FEVER (DHF): A LITERATURE REVIEW Rost, Esther Kendek; Tosepu, Ramadhan

Abstract

ABSTRACT Dengue hemorrhagic fever (DHF) is a disease caused by the dengue virus through the bite of the Aedes mosquito, especially Aedes aegypti . Dengue fever is the fastest growing mosquito-borne disease in the world. Tropical and sub-tropical climate countries are at high risk of transmission of the virus. The aim of this paper is to provide an overview of the epidemiological determinants of dengue hemorrhagic fever (DHF) in Indonesia. The method used in this research is a literature review using a comprehensive strategy by collecting articles through searches in several databases, namely Google Scholar, using the following keywords: "online media" and "Epidemiology". The data analysis technique used is descriptive analysis where the research results from the articles found will be explained one by one.. Research results show that the majority of dengue fever cases occur in the 5–14 year age group. The age group 12 years. This is because this age group has a lower immune system compared to older age groups and most of their daily activities are carried out at school, thereby increasing the risk of being bitten by a mosquito that transmits dengue fever due to the nature of the Aedes aegypti mosquito sucking the blood of more than one person. The advice I can give in this research is that we should be able to prevent dengue fever as early as possible by always cleaning the surrounding environment. Keywords: Epidemiology, Dengue Hemorrhagic Fever.

ANALYSIS OF PNEUMONIA INCIDENT BASED ON AGE GROUP IN BAHTERAMAS HOSPITAL 2020-2022 Sunarto, I Nengah; Tosepu, Ramadhan

Abstract

ABSTRACT Pneumonia is a condition where there is infection or acute inflammation of the lung tissue caused by various microorganisms such as bacteria, viruses, parasites, fungi, exposure to chemicals, or physical damage to the lungs. Pneumonia can infect all age groups. The aim of this study was to determine the age category that had the highest incidence of pneumonia at Bahteramas RSU. The method used is analyzing secondary data obtained from Bahtermas hospital. The method used is to analyze secondary data using the miroscoft excell application. The analyzed data was obtained from the results of a survey conducted by researchers at Bahteramas Hospital. Division of age groups based on Department of Health RI categories. The categories used are toddlers (0-4 years), children (5-14 years), teenagers (15-25 years), adults (26-45 years), elderly (46-65 years) and seniors (65 and over). The research results show that the average number of cases in 2020- 2022 for the groups under five, children, teenagers, adults, elderly and seniors respectively was 45.2%, 10.8%, 4.1%, 9.8%, 17.9%, 12.2%. Based on the research results, it can be seen that pneumonia in the toddler category has the highest incidence rate from 2020-2022 at RSU Bahteramas with an average rate of 45.2%. Based on the results of this study, it is hoped that future studies can develop risk factors for pneumonia based on other categories Keywords: pneumonia, risk factors and toddler pneumonia
CHARACTERISTICS OF ABORTION INCIDENTS AT ALIYAH II KENDARI HOSPITAL FOR JANUARY - OCTOBER 2023 Yafie, Zurezki Yuana; Tosepu, Ramadhan

Abstract

ABSTRACT Mortality due pregnancy or delivery difficulties are referred to as maternal mortality. Pregnancy-related hypertension (31.90%), obstetric bleeding (26.90%), non-obstetric problems (18.5%), other obstetric difficulties (11.80%), pregnancy-related infections (4.20%), abortion (5%) and other reasons (1.70%) were the direct causes of maternal death. When the result of conception removed from the uterus when the gestational age of less than 20 weeks or a weight of less than 500 grams, the procedure is known as an abortion. Miscarriage risk is multivariable, Despite the fact that some maternal risk factors are typically more significant than others, no single factor can predict future miscarriage. This article was prepared using descriptive research methods and is secondary research where data was obtained from the medical records section of Aliyah II Hospital in Kendari for the period January October 2023. The conclusion of the study's findings is the majority of patients who had abortions were between the ages of 21 and 34, with an average age of 29.07 years and a range of 17 to 49 years. Patients with multiparity (72,2%) tend to be more numerous than nulliparous (27,8%), while patients with no history of previous abortion (74,8) experience more abortions than patients with a history of abortion (25,2%) in previous pregnancies. Patients who work (44,3%) are less likely to experience abortion when compared to mothers who do not work (55,7%). Key words: Abortion, Maternal Mortality, Risk Factors
